AccountRight Plus and Premier (v2018.2 and later), Australia only Once you've set up Single Touch Payroll, additional people who process your payroll will need to add themselves as declarers. This might be someone in your business or a tax or BAS agent. Once they're added, they'll be able to send payroll information to the ATO. Before they can do this, make sure you add the user to your online company file. If your file isn't online, the user will need an MYOB account, so contact us and we'll help you set them up. | The following steps need to be completed by the new declarer. - Sign in to your company file.
- Go to the Payroll command centre and click Payroll Reporting.
Click Payroll Reporting Centre.

- At the Overview step, click Start.
Select your role:

| Select Someone from the business. Click Continue. If prompted, at the Declaration information step, enter the company’s ABN and your personal details. This is sent to the ATO with the payroll information. Then click Continue. At the Notify the ATO step, click I’ve notified the ATO. When prompted, confirm by clicking I've notified the ATO again. | Only one person from the business needs to notify the ATO. If your company is already using STP, additional declarers don't need to do this step. |
- Click Save to finish.

| Tax and BAS agents will need to provide their Agent ABN and Registered agent number. |
Select A Tax Agent or A BAS Agent Click Continue. - If prompted, at the Declaration information step, enter the company’s ABN and your personal details. This is sent to the ATO with the payroll information. Then click Continue.
Notify the ATO you're using MYOB for Single Touch Payroll reporting. UI Text Box |
---|
| You’ll need to enter your own details here, signed into MYOB as yourself. You cannot complete this on behalf of your client. |
When you've notified click I’ve notified the ATO. When prompted, confirm by clicking I've notified the ATO again. Click Save to finish.
